面试对象是一名普通的堆栈开发人员。 第一轮 问题5。相对简单的只是需要使用if和for。
null
第二轮是CTO。 谈到我的简历。一个关于图和跳跃的算法和数据结构的问题。 问题:给定一组有限的三个字母单词,你将如何找出从一个单词到另一个单词所需的最小跳跃次数。 条件: 啤酒花应该是最少的。 结果词应该在集合中。
前任 输入[‘sat’、’cat’、’rat’、’tap’、’stt’] “sat” “stt” 产出1
关于平均数的问题 问题1:您在Node中创建了哪些应用程序?如何创建?你用了多少角? 问题2:在代码中解释会话和cookie。 问题3:会话如何记住每个登录成员的详细信息。就像成千上万的人打开flipkart一样。现在他们所选择的,他们所看到的正在被存储。还有购物车。在代码级别,您将如何实现它? 问题4:什么是回调?为什么会出现回调? 问题5:javascript中变量的范围。 问题6:Javascript中的类。 问题7:您使用哪个驱动程序与来自Nodejs的mongo进行交互。
第三轮: 人力资源部与产品经理交流。 关于当前和预期薪酬的一般问题。
如果你喜欢Geeksforgek,并想贡献自己的力量,你也可以写一篇文章,然后把你的文章发到contribute@geeksforgeeks.org.看到你的文章出现在Geeksforgeks主页上,并帮助其他极客。
© 版权声明
文章版权归作者所有,未经允许请勿转载。
THE END